Supreme decisions. Great constitutional cases and their impact. Volume 1 : Volume 1, To 1896 /

Compellingly written, accessible, and interpretive, Melvin I. Urofsky & rsquo;s stories of major Supreme Court cases and the impact of each ruling on American constitutional law make a readable book for every student.
